Prime Minister Narendra Modi has underscored the critical role of political stability and policy continuity in driving India's economic trajectory. During his address, the Prime Minister noted that the world increasingly recognizes India as a 'bright spot' of growth and hope, standing in stark contrast to many other regions facing volatility.
The Prime Minister emphasized that his government is not merely focused on short-term fixes but is actively implementing next-generation reforms at the policy level. These reforms are designed to modernize the nation's economic framework, enhance ease of doing business, and prepare the country for the challenges of the 21st century.
